With the escalation of online GIS mapping applications (demographic and business databases for example), it is becoming increasingly important for librarians to understand and be proficient with these tools; to best serve our patrons and conduct research. Learn several different ways of making maps and utilizing these resources using both free websites and licensed databases.

This expanded presentation will include more information about the full GIS software, ArcGIS it's interactive companion, ArcGIS online. The demonstration will include uploading a list of addresses to ArcGIS Online to create a point map, and will shade in areas of interest to create a simple reference map.
